Transaction 3e34362b15cf683eb50f929a11df1652d0d6921125d4f8e86aa8c40075cb2d3b

1 Input
2 Outputs
  • 3e34362b15cf683eb50f929a11df1652d0d6921125d4f8e86aa8c40075cb2d3b:0
  • value  353598471
    address  3LVhtMye4r7QhdokNYdQLVUaseDpD7VW1z
  • 3e34362b15cf683eb50f929a11df1652d0d6921125d4f8e86aa8c40075cb2d3b:1
  • value  2424962327
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N